Death Toll Passes 160 In S. Waziristan

October 23 2009

Pakistan

Pakistani authorities say that more than 160 people have been killed in the South Waziristan tribal agency as a major military assault enters its seventh day, the Dawn (Pakistan) reports.

A total of 142 insurgents have been killed, said military officials. Thirteen militants, including six Uzbeks, were reported among recent deaths.

Two Pakistani soldiers were also just killed, bringing the total of military deaths to 20, according to military officials.
